Everson Griffen has earned the NFC Defensive Player of the Month honors, repeating an achievement he earned in 2014, also for the month of October. Griffen notched 6.0 sacks in five games, with at least one sack in each one of those games.
That statistic doesn’t come as much of a surprise to Vikings fans, who have eagerly followed Griffen’s sack streak to start the season, which now stands alone as a Vikings record.
According to NFL’s Next Gen Stats, Everson Griffen currently leads the league in quarterback pressures by a substantial margin and his six sacks in the month of October leads the league.
Though Griffen hasn’t been a tackle producer, the Vikings lead the league in yards allowed per carry to runs directed at the right defensive end/left tackle.
Griffen is on track to earning significant post-season honors, even if at some point the streak gets broken.
